In the dynamic area of agriculture, where weather patterns can have a significant impact on crop production, technology has become indispensable. The Automatic Weather Station for agriculture (Agro AWS) is one of the most cutting-edge tools used by farmers to assist them attain optimal yields and best practices. To investigate how these contemporary instruments are altering farming practices, this blog will discuss the importance, uses, benefits, and fundamental ideas of Agro AWS.
Importance of Agro AWS in Agriculture: The following are some of the reasons why agro AWS is important in agriculture:
In agriculture, the significance of Agro Automatic Weather Station cannot be overstated. Farmers may now access real-time weather data from these automated weather stations, which is crucial for making informed decisions. Additionally, Agro AWS assists farmers with pest management, crop planning, irrigation scheduling, planting, and operational optimization to lower or eliminate risks and boost yields. In a day of increasing weather extremes and climate change, agro AWS are incredibly helpful resources. They decrease the detrimental impact of inclement weather on farmers' livelihoods and assist them in adapting to changing conditions.
Use and Applications of Agro AWS:
These are a few of the applications and uses for Agro AWS.
Crop Management: Farmers can use Agro Automatic Weather Station for agriculture to get meteorological data, including temperature and rainfall, and humidity levels. This allows them to apply the best agricultural practices. To satisfy certain crop requirements and enhance yields, farmers might modify crop management practices, such as planting dates, irrigation schedules, and fertilizer treatments.
Management of Water Resources : Water management is one of the crucial elements that is impossible to ignore. Additionally, effective water management is essential to sustainable agriculture. Water waste needs to be controlled, and Agro AWS enables farmers to set up irrigation in a way that uses resources as efficiently as possible while minimizing water waste.
Advantages of Agro AWS
Farmers and other agricultural stakeholders can benefit from using Agro AWS in a number of ways. These benefits include:
Better Ability to Make Decisions
A few elements contribute to making the choice better. These elements include timely, accurate, and locally relevant meteorological data that farmers can access using Agro AWS, which helps them make informed decisions and allocate resources effectively. Using real-time weather information to optimize operations, reduce risks, and maximize harvests can help farmers increase profitability and sustainability.
Enhanced Productivity Agro AWS is beneficial to farmers because it allows them to optimize input and boost crop yields. This includes applying variable rate irrigation and managing fertilizer, two best agriculture practices.
